Les Tourelles De Longueville 2020 Bordeaux Blend
$59.99 – $300.00Pauillac Bordeaux France
Jeb Dunnuck 93 Rating
Looking at the 2020 Les Tourelles De Longueville from the team at Pichon-Longueville Baron, this beauty is based on 64% Merlot, 29% Cabernet Sauvignon, and the rest Cabernet Franc aged in just 30% new French oak. Ripe red and black fruits, sappy tobacco, melted chocolate, and spicy notes all emerge from this medium-bodied, round, supple, undeniably delicious Pauillac. It has the vintage’s fresher, focused style, yet there’s plenty of charm here already. Drink bottles over the coming 15+ years.

Leviathan 2022 Red Blend
$29.99 – $300.00California
Wine Advocate 92 Rating
Surprisingly, the 2022 Leviathan Red Wine may outshine the 2021 vintage. A blend of 78% Cabernet Sauvignon, 8% Petite Sirah, 6% Merlot, 3% Cabernet Franc, 3% Syrah and 2% Petit Verdot, it’s loaded with black cherries and cassis. Still not overly complex, it’s a big, full-bodied and crowd-pleasing red wine that proves you don’t need to have residual sugar or use Mega Purple to fill this niche. Velvety textured, fruit forward and long on the finish, it’s a fun, easy-drinking wine at a regular-person price.

Lewis Cellars 2017 Alec’s Blend Napa Valley
$59.99California
Wine Spectator 93 Rating
Supple and polished, with plump blackberry, toasty, mocha and spice flavors that glide on a lingering finish toward silky tannins. Syrah, Merlot, Cabernet Franc and Cabernet Sauvignon. SP19-2 -

Lewis Cellars 2021 Mason’s Cabernet Sauvignon
$79.99 – $420.00Napa Valley California
Jeb Dunnuck 94 Rating
The 2021 Cabernet Sauvignon Mason’s Cabernet is a smoking value offering a big, rich, mouthful of ripe black fruit as well as full-bodied richness, ripe, velvety tannins, no hard edges, and classic Cabernet tobacco, spice, and chocolate nuances.
